Abstract

The invention relates to a panorama shooting may be performed in the process of switching from the open state to the folded state of the mobile phone, the panorama shooting can be started by pressing a predetermined button or by a voice command on the menu screen in the folded state, and the ending of the panorama shooting is performed through any one of pressing end button, uttering voice command, or detecting the state in which the mobile phone is completely opened.

Claims (38)

1. A foldable mobile phone, comprising:

a first device configured to form a first portion of the phone and has the first side and the second side which is the opposite side of the first side;

a second device configured to form a second portion of the phone and has the first side and the second side which is the opposite side of the first side;

wherein the first device and the second device can be folded into each other between the first device and second device, the folding angle formed by the first device and the second device varies according to the folding state,

wherein the second side of the first device and the second side of the second device face each other when the folding angle between the first device and second device forms 0 degree,

a first display is installed at the first side of the first device;

a second display is installed at the second side of the first device and the second side of second device;

wherein second display is made of foldable material and provide non-separated single screen through the second side of the first device and the second side of the second side of the second device,

one or more sensors;

one or more processors; and

a memory storing one or more programs configured to be executed by the one or more processors, the one or more programs including instructions for controlling:

to execute one or more applications;

to display the application via the first display or the second display;

to receive the first sensing data from the one or more sensors;

to determine the folding angle between the first device and the second device according to the sensing data;

to turn off at least a portion of the first display when the folding angle satisfying first predetermined condition;

to activate a self-standing mode when the folding angle satisfying a second predetermined condition;

to separate a first portion of the second display corresponding to the first device and second portion of the second display corresponding to the second device in accordance with the activating the self-standing mode; and

to provide a user interface can be performed without direct touch of the mobile phone during the self-standing mode,

wherein the user interface can be performed without direct touch of the mobile phone during the self-standing mode includes user's voice control or gesture control.

2. The foldable mobile phone of claim 1 , wherein control icons to control the application are arranged only one of the first portion or second portion of the second display in accordance with the activating the self-standing mode.

3. The foldable mobile phone of claim 1 , in accordance with the activating the self-standing mode, receiving the second sensing data to activate an event when the phone takes predetermined action.

4. The foldable mobile phone of claim 1 , wherein the one or more programs including instructions for controlling:

to provide at least two applications in the self-standing mode for selecting by a user, wherein the at least two applications include any one of a video call or a camera mode.

5. The foldable mobile phone of claim 1 , further comprising:

providing a user interface for a camera mode for a user if the self-standing mode is the camera mode and taking an image by a gesture of the user.

6. The foldable phone of claim 1 , further comprising:

providing a user interface for a calling a phone if the self-standing mode is the video call mode.

7. The foldable phone of claim 1 , wherein the self-standing mode when the folding angle satisfying the second predetermined condition is in a range of 70 degree to 110 degree.

8. The foldable phone of claim 1 , further comprising:

providing a user interface for selecting any one of application in the self-standing mode by a user.

9. The foldable phone of claim 1 , wherein the self-standing mode includes a camera mode and a video call mode.

10. The foldable phone of claim 1 , wherein the performing self-standing mode comprises displaying a recently executed application, a most frequently application, or a specific application automatically.

11. The foldable phone of claim 1 , further comprising:

if the camera mode is selected, the foldable phone takes a still image or a moving image continuously, periodically, or when an event is occurs.

12. The foldable phone of claim 1 , wherein the one or more programs including instructions for controlling:

to determine whether the mobile phone is standing in a vertical direction or horizontal direction, and

to provide a predetermined application based upon a mobile phone's standing direction determination.
